FIFA has announced the creation of a new tournament for young footballers under 15 years old, which will provide an opportunity for Russia to partially return to international competitions. This festival, known as FIFA U-15, is scheduled for 2026 for youth teams and for 2027 for girls' teams, and will be available to all 211 member organizations.

Recall that in 2022, Russian national teams and clubs were suspended from participating in FIFA and UEFA tournaments due to the conflict in Ukraine. Russia was unable to participate in the 2022 World Cup and Euro 2024, but retains its membership in both organizations.

Gianni Infantino, the president of FIFA, expressed support for the participation of young athletes from Russia and Belarus in international competitions under their flags and with national anthems. He noted that the political situation should not deprive them of the opportunity to compete.

However, experts express skepticism regarding the actual realization of Russia's return to international football. There are a number of issues, such as the refusal of some countries to play matches against Russian teams and potential difficulties in obtaining visas.

Thus, FIFA's initiative for the U-15 tournament may become the first step towards the gradual restoration of Russia's position in the international football arena.
